All That Remains

All That Remains didn’t become one of metal’s biggest bands overnight. The whole thing started way back at first Metalfest when singer Phil Labonte and guitarist Oli Herbert had this band playing mid-day on the small stage.

Massholes from Springfield, All That Remains has gone through numerous lineups and played nine more times at Metalfest before headlining last night’s show. And this time the throng moshing in front was as busy singing along as bashing each other about.

That’s because All That Remains figured out how to work melodic choruses into its maelstrom. Herbert still shreds with abandon, Labonte is brutal, and the band is as heavy as bricks. But ATR can also squeeze in something like “Forever in Your Hands,” a tune with legit hooks.  But before you can yell “Sell out,” the band swings into something skull crushing like “Dead Wrong.”
